Resetting Motion Detector Lights: A Step-by-Step Guide

Quck answer

Motion detector lights can be reset by following these steps:

1. Identify the power source: Most motion detector lights are powered by electricity, so locate the circuit breaker or switch that controls the power to the lights.

2. Turn off the power: Once you have located the power source, switch off the circuit breaker or turn off the switch to cut off the electricity supply.

3. Wait for a few minutes: Give the lights some time to reset and allow any residual charge to dissipate.

4. Turn the power back on: After a few minutes, turn on the circuit breaker or switch to restore power to the motion detector lights.

5. Test the lights: Check if the lights are functioning properly by triggering the motion sensor or walking in front of the lights.

By following these steps, you can easily reset motion detector lights and ensure they are working efficiently.

Motion detector lights are equipped with a motion sensor that can be affected by electrical surges or power interruptions. Sometimes, after a power outage, the motion sensor light may remain either on or off. This does not necessarily mean that the fixture is broken. Resetting the sensor may be all that is required to get it working properly again. The following steps outline how to reset a motion sensor light without using any tools.

Step 1

Start by turning off the circuit breaker that powers the motion sensor light for at least 30 seconds. Then, turn it back on. This will usually reset the sensor automatically for most models of motion detector lights. However, some models may require the breaker to remain off for up to an hour to reset the sensor.

Step 2

If the motion detector light is controlled by a wall switch, turn the switch on, then off for two seconds, and turn it back on again. This often resets the detector.

Step 3

Turn the light switch on and off rapidly about four times. The light should eventually stay on continuously. Once the light is on, turn the switch off, wait for five seconds, and turn it back on again. The light should now stay off, and the sensor should be reset.

FAQ

1. How do motion detector lights work?

Motion detector lights work by using a combination of motion sensors and light sensors. When the motion sensors detect movement within their range, they send a signal to the light sensors, which then activate the lights. The motion sensors use various technologies such as infrared, microwave, or ultrasonic waves to detect movement. Once the lights are activated, they usually stay on for a certain period, determined by the settings or adjustments made on the motion detector. This combination of sensors and lights provides a convenient and energy-efficient way to illuminate outdoor areas only when needed.

2. How can I reset my motion detector lights?

Resetting motion detector lights is typically a simple process. First, turn off the power supply to the lights by switching off the circuit breaker or unplugging them. Wait for a few minutes to allow any residual electricity to dissipate. Next, locate the reset button on the motion detector or the light fixture itself. Press and hold the reset button for about 20 seconds, or until you see the lights flash or hear a confirmation beep. Finally, restore power to the lights by turning on the circuit breaker or plugging them back in. The motion detector lights should now be reset and ready to function properly.

3. Why are my motion detector lights not working?

If your motion detector lights are not working, there could be several reasons. First, check if the power supply to the lights is intact. Make sure the circuit breaker is on or the lights are properly plugged in. If the power supply is fine, examine the motion sensors for any obstructions or dirt that may be blocking their view. Clean the sensors if necessary. Additionally, check the light bulbs to ensure they are not burned out or loose. If none of these solutions work, there might be a fault in the motion detector itself. In such cases, it is recommended to consult a professional electrician for further troubleshooting and repairs.
